Best bet: “TrueSongs 2021: Lyrics of Life” @ Caffe Lena, Saratoga Springs.
Seven courageous people will share a personal story, and seven songwriters will help us feel the emotion of what these storytellers have been through. This is TrueSongs, an annual event that reveals real life challenges faced by our neighbors.
Each storyteller has been paired with a songwriter who will capture the story with lyrics and melodies. At the performance, each pair will take the stage together, and make these true experiences come alive with an artistic presentation that breaks through stereotypes and boundaries.
Featured Songwriters: Jim Gaudet, Katie Quinn with Jes Hudak, Girl Blue, Kate McDonnell, Lorne Clarke, Mark Tolstrup and Thomasina Winslow. (7:00)
